The 30-year-old has spent the summer recuperating from a knee injury which will rule him out of the Blues' opening Barclays Premier League match against Portsmouth, on 17th August, and probably the Wigan Athletic encounter a week later.

Scolari has pencilled in the London derby against Tottenham Hotspur on 31st August for a possible return but admits he will not rush the Ivory Coast star back into action.

"Didier will not play in our first game against Portsmouth and will probably miss the second against Wigan. If there are no more problems he should be ready for the game after that," said Scolari.

"But when you have a knee injury, you just never know.

"I have been getting a progress report from the doctor every day.

"He's getting better and is working with a fitness coach back at the training ground. I hope he will be ready to start training next week. But he will not play until he is in good condition."
